GAINES v. MILLER

No. 4691.

107 So.2d 533 (1958)

Inez D. GAINES, Appellant, v. Kenneth C. MILLER, Appellee.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ana, First Circuit.

November 21, 1958.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Leonard P. Avery, Baton Rouge, for appellant.

Cole & Mengis, Baton Rouge, for appellee.


ELLIS, Judge.

In this suit the plaintiff alleged that the defendant had entered into an agreement to build, complete, make and otherwise construct a dwelling house, consisting of three bedrooms, kitchen, living room and bath on Lot 19, Elm Grove Garden Subdivision, Parish of East Baton Rouge, for the plaintiff, and that pursuant to such contract the house was built and completed on or about August 1956 for which the plaintiff paid the defendant $8,000 cash.
